Skip to content

Commit

Permalink
Merge pull request #131 from Hamsda:ootr
Browse files Browse the repository at this point in the history
update to version 3.8.0.0
  • Loading branch information
Hamsda authored May 4, 2023
2 parents 62ff08c + 872ab76 commit 41a62ce
Show file tree
Hide file tree
Showing 56 changed files with 3,097 additions and 1,209 deletions.
Binary file modified ootrando_overworldmap_hamsda.zip
Binary file not shown.
14 changes: 10 additions & 4 deletions ootrando_overworldmap_hamsda/README.md
Original file line number Diff line number Diff line change
Expand Up @@ -14,20 +14,26 @@ The pack offers 7 different variants:
6. Entrance Randomizer
7. Entrance Randomizer (Keysanity)

## Vanilla vs Master Quest Dungeons
## Dungeon Labels

The small labels with the dungeon names serve two purposes in regards to logic.

### Vanilla vs Master Quest Dungeons

The randomizer has the option to switch some or all dungeons to their Master Quest equivalents.
To accomodate for this, you can click on the dungeon labels to change their current status:
To accomodate for this, you can left click on the dungeon labels to change their current status:

- ![Vanilla](images/label_deku.png "Vanilla") The dungeons vanilla checks will be shown.
- ![Master Quest](images/label_deku_mq.png "Master Quest") The dungeons MQ checks will be shown.
- ![Unknown](images/label_deku_red.png "Unknown") Both versions of the dungeon will be shown.

You can use this in the non map variants as a reminder.

The small key maximum amounts in the keysanity variants will dynamically update according to what you selected for the corresponding dungeon.
If you have a dungeon marked as unknown in non-keysanity, some of the checks in the dungeon might not show up correctly until you pick either vanilla or MQ.

### Dungeon Boss Shortcuts

The randomizer also has the option to activate certain shortcuts to reach the boss faster in dungeons with blue warps. To mark that one of these is active, right clicking e.g. ![Label](images/label_deku.png "Label") will overlay it with ![Boss Shortcut](images/overlay_boss_icon.png "Boss Shortcut").

## Special items

Some of this functionality might not be immediately obvious:
Expand Down
30 changes: 23 additions & 7 deletions ootrando_overworldmap_hamsda/SETTINGS.md
Original file line number Diff line number Diff line change
Expand Up @@ -129,9 +129,10 @@ If you have selected ![Open Door](images/setting_door_open.png "Open Door") or c

### Randomize Overworld Spawns

- ![Spawn Shuffle Off](images/setting_entrance_spawn_off.png "Spawn Shuffle Off") Spawns are not shuffled.
- ![Spawn Shuffled](images/setting_entrance_spawn_shuffle.png "Spawn Shuffled") Spawns are shuffled.

- ![Randomize Spawns: Off](images/setting_entrance_spawn_off.png "Randomize Spawns: Off") Spawns are not shuffled.
- ![Randomize Spawns: Child](images/setting_entrance_spawn_child.png "Randomize Spawns: Child") Child spawn is shuffled.
- ![Randomize Spawns: Adult](images/setting_entrance_spawn_adult.png "Randomize Spawns: Adult") Adult spawn is shuffled.
- ![Randomize Spawns: Both](images/setting_entrance_spawn_both.png "Randomize Spawns: Both") Both spawns are shuffled.

### Bombchus Are Considered in Logic

Expand Down Expand Up @@ -209,12 +210,19 @@ This setting determines if Magic Beans are shuffled.
- ![Magic Beans not shuffled](images/setting_shuffle_beans_no.png "Magic Beans not shuffled") Magic Beans are not shuffled and will be captured in the corresponding chest by default.
- ![Magic Beans shuffled](images/setting_shuffle_beans_yes.png "Magic Beans shuffled") The Magic Beans are shuffled into the item pool and will not be captured.

### Shuffle Medigoron & Carpet Salesman
### Shuffle Expensive Merchants

This setting determines if Medigoron, Granny's Potion Shop, and Carpet Salesman items are shuffled.

- ![Expensive Merchants not shuffled](images/setting_shuffle_merchants_no.png "Expensive Merchants not shuffled") Expensive Merchants are not shuffled.
- ![Expensive Merchants shuffled](images/setting_shuffle_merchants_yes.png "Expensive Merchants shuffled") Expensive Merchants are shuffled and the merchants sell one randomized item each.

### Shuffle Frog Song Rupees

This setting determines if Medigoron and Carpet Salesman items are shuffled.
This setting determines if the rewards for the five grey note songs (besides Song of Storms) are shuffled.

- ![Medigoron and Carpet Salesman not shuffled](images/setting_shuffle_merchants_no.png "Medigoron and Carpet Salesman not shuffled") Medigoron and Carpet Salesman items are not shuffled.
- ![Medigoron and Carpet Salesman shuffled](images/setting_shuffle_merchants_yes.png "Medigoron and Carpet Salesman shuffled") Medigoron and Carpet Salesman items are shuffled and the merchants sell one randomized item for 200 rupees each.
- ![Frog Song Rupees not shuffled](images/setting_shuffle_frogs_no.png "Frog Song Rupees not shuffled") Frog Song Rupees are not shuffled.
- ![Frog Song Rupees shuffled](images/setting_shuffle_frogs_yes.png "Frog Song Rupees shuffled") Frog Song Rupees are shuffled and playing the songs rewards one randomized item each.

## Main Rules: Shuffle Dungeon Items

Expand Down Expand Up @@ -270,6 +278,10 @@ This setting determines if all masks will be available once the Happy Mask Shop
- ![Mask Quest not complete](images/setting_masks_off.png "Mask Quest not complete") The mask quest has to be completed step by step like in the vanilla game.
- ![Mask Quest complete](images/setting_masks_complete.png "Mask Quest complete") All the masks will be available once the Happy Mask Shop is open.

### Plant Magic Beans

- ![Plant Magic Beans](images/setting_plant_beans.png "Plant Magic Beans") Plants all 10 magic beans in their soft soil spots and allows adult to ride them.

### Hints

This setting determines when hintable locations will show up on the map ([see wiki](https://wiki.ootrandomizer.com/index.php?title=Readme#Other)).
Expand All @@ -289,6 +301,10 @@ This setting determines how much damage you take ([see wiki](https://wiki.ootran
- ![Damage x4](images/setting_damage_quadruple.png "Damage x4") Damage is quadrupled.
- ![OHKO](images/setting_damage_ohko.png "OHKO") Damage kills you in one hit.

### Blue Fire Arrows

- ![Blue Fire Arrows](images/setting_blue_fire_arrows.png "Blue Fire Arrows") Changes Ice Arrows to Blue Fire Arrows and allows them to melt red ice (and mud walls out of logic).

### Nighttime Skulltulas Expect Sun's Song

This setting determines if logic expects the player to have an ocarina and the Sun’s Song to get Gold Skulltula locations that are only found at nighttime.
Expand Down
14 changes: 14 additions & 0 deletions ootrando_overworldmap_hamsda/changelog.md
Original file line number Diff line number Diff line change
@@ -1,5 +1,19 @@
# Changelog

## 3.8.0.0

- fixed closed DoT logic for `DMT Freestanding PoH`
- changed `Randomize Spawns` setting to have separate options for child/adult/both
- added `Shuffle Frog Song Rupees` setting
- added `Blue Fire Arrows` setting
- added granny's blue potion to `Shuffle Expensive Merchants` setting
- added `Dungeon Boss Shortcuts` setting
- changed layouts to accomodate smaller resolutions better
- moved pinned locations between items and map in horizontal layout
- added scrollbar to pinned locations in horizontal layout
- added `Plant Magic Beans` setting and removed bean planting `user_setting`
- updated `user_presets`

## 3.7.3.0

- updated `user_presets`
Expand Down
Binary file not shown.
Binary file not shown.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file not shown.
Binary file not shown.
Binary file not shown.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file modified ootrando_overworldmap_hamsda/images/setting_entrance_spawn_off.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Binary file not shown.
49 changes: 49 additions & 0 deletions ootrando_overworldmap_hamsda/items/dungeons.json
Original file line number Diff line number Diff line change
Expand Up @@ -27,6 +27,13 @@
}
]
},
{
"name": "Deku Tree Shortcut",
"type": "toggle_badged",
"base_item": "deku_label",
"img": "images/overlay_boss_icon.png",
"codes": "deku_shortcuts,deku_tree_shortcuts"
},
{
"name": "Dodongos Cavern Label",
"type": "progressive",
Expand All @@ -49,6 +56,13 @@
}
]
},
{
"name": "Dodongos Cavern Shortcut",
"type": "toggle_badged",
"base_item": "dodongo_label",
"img": "images/overlay_boss_icon.png",
"codes": "dodongo_shortcuts,dodongos_cavern_shortcuts"
},
{
"name": "Jabu Jabu Label",
"type": "progressive",
Expand All @@ -71,6 +85,13 @@
}
]
},
{
"name": "Jabu Jabu Shortcut",
"type": "toggle_badged",
"base_item": "jabu_label",
"img": "images/overlay_boss_icon.png",
"codes": "jabu_shortcuts"
},
{
"name": "Forest Temple Label",
"type": "progressive",
Expand All @@ -93,6 +114,13 @@
}
]
},
{
"name": "Forest Temple Shortcut",
"type": "toggle_badged",
"base_item": "forest_label",
"img": "images/overlay_boss_icon.png",
"codes": "forest_shortcuts,forest_temple_shortcuts"
},
{
"name": "Forest Temple Small Keys",
"type": "consumable",
Expand Down Expand Up @@ -128,6 +156,13 @@
}
]
},
{
"name": "Fire Temple Shortcut",
"type": "toggle_badged",
"base_item": "fire_label",
"img": "images/overlay_boss_icon.png",
"codes": "fire_shortcuts,fire_temple_shortcuts"
},
{
"name": "Fire Temple Small Keys",
"type": "consumable",
Expand Down Expand Up @@ -198,6 +233,13 @@
}
]
},
{
"name": "Spirit Temple Shortcut",
"type": "toggle_badged",
"base_item": "spirit_label",
"img": "images/overlay_boss_icon.png",
"codes": "spirit_shortcuts,spirit_temple_shortcuts"
},
{
"name": "Spirit Temple Small Keys",
"type": "consumable",
Expand Down Expand Up @@ -233,6 +275,13 @@
}
]
},
{
"name": "Shadow Temple Shortcut",
"type": "toggle_badged",
"base_item": "shadow_label",
"img": "images/overlay_boss_icon.png",
"codes": "shadow_shortcuts,shadow_temple_shortcuts"
},
{
"name": "Shadow Temple Small Keys",
"type": "consumable",
Expand Down
6 changes: 0 additions & 6 deletions ootrando_overworldmap_hamsda/items/items.json
Original file line number Diff line number Diff line change
Expand Up @@ -678,11 +678,5 @@
"codes": "rutominimal"
}
]
},
{
"name": "Dummy",
"type": "toggle",
"img": "images/rupee.png",
"codes": "dummy"
}
]
Loading

0 comments on commit 41a62ce

Please sign in to comment.